The upper features a variety of high quality materials. A supple leather forms the basis of the shoe, appearing visibly on the toebox and midfoot and in a much smaller way around the heel. The aforementioned has been offset with a soft black suede, which forms the Saucony branding on the midfoot and provides a nice alternative shade of black to the leather. The dark upper contrasts nicely against the off-white midsole and outsole, and maximises the bold nature of the red lining of the shoe. Saucony text has been embossed into the suede on the heel, to round off a minimal shoe that lets the colourway and materials do all the talking.
The GRID text in the shoe's title stands for Ground Reaction Inertia Device, which is Saucony's answer to the cushioning that runners needed back in the '90s. It is essentially a woven configuration of Hytrel filaments which are designed to absorb and deflect the harsh impact experienced when your heel hits the floor, so you can be sure that these shoes are some of the most comfortable sneakers there are here at Attitude!
